Top 5 Military Games Performance in Peru Q4 2022
Discover how the top 5 military games performed on a unified platform in Peru during Q4 2022, with insights on downloads, revenue, and active users.
Throughout the fourth quarter of 2022, the top 5 military games in Peru showcased varied performance metrics in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users, according to data from Sensor Tower.
Call of Duty®: Mobile from Activision Publishing, Inc. saw a noticeable increase in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$54.5K in the week of November 7. Weekly downloads also had an upward trend, reaching a high of 10.6K in the final week of December. The game maintained a strong presence with weekly active users growing from 111K to 135K throughout the quarter.
Top War: Battle Game by River Game HK Limited reported fluctuations in its weekly revenue, with peaks around $5.4K in the week of November 21 and $5.2K in the week of December 19. Weekly downloads saw a significant spike, reaching an impressive 28.7K in the last week of December. Active users saw a dramatic increase in the same period, soaring from 14K to 59.5K.
Contra Returns from Level Infinite experienced a decline in weekly downloads, with minimal activity towards the end of the quarter. However, weekly revenue showed recovery, peaking at about $3.4K in the last week of December. Active users gradually decreased from 1.3K to 577.
Warpath: Ace Shooter by Lilith Games recorded peaks in weekly revenue around $2.4K in the week of November 21 and $2.3K in the last week of December. Weekly downloads had a varied trend, hitting a high of 4.7K at the beginning of the quarter. Active users saw a decline, starting at 13K and closing at 9.1K.
Art Of War 3:RTS Strategy Game from GEAR GAMES GLOBAL FZE showed relatively stable performance. Weekly revenue peaked at approximately $1.8K in the week of November 14. Downloads remained steady, reaching 242 in the final week of December. Active users exhibited a slight increase from 335 to 421 over the quarter.
